Please note that the ESP32's GPIO pins output voltage is 3.3V which is higher than LED's forward voltage of 2V. Therefore, a current limiting resistor is required in line with the LED to prevent it from burning out.R1, with a resistance of around 68 ohms to limit the current to approximately 20 mA, which is the safe current level of many common LEDs. The resistance can be calculated using Ohm's law $\frac{V}{I}$ where V is the voltage drop across the resistor (3.3V - 2V = 1.3V), and I is the desired current in amperes (20mA = 0.02A).
